Definitions from Wiktionary (stylohyoid)
▸ adjective: (anatomy) Of or relating to the styloid process of the temporal bone and to the hyoid bone.
▸ noun: (anatomy) Ellipsis of stylohyoid muscle.. [(anatomy) A slender muscle that arises from the posterior surface of the styloid process of the temporal bone, inserts into the body of the hyoid bone, and acts to elevate and retract the hyoid bone resulting in elongation of the floor of the mouth.]
